Bike Delivery Business
Brady has always been passionate about biking. At age 3, the training wheels came off his BMX bike. At age 18 he competed in his first bike race. Now 22 years old, Brady is on his way to combining his passion with business.
Brady had the idea to start a courier service on bikes for a couple of years. But it wasn’t until the annual Missouri University New Venture Idea competition that he actually decided to go through with it.
“I never saw myself as an entrepreneur,” he said, “but the opinions of the judges at the competition convinced me this was a doable thing.”
After winning MU’s annual entrepreneurship competition, Brady started a bike courier business.
There are currently 3 couriers, Jason, Stephen and of course, Brady. All three men are biking enthusiasts and feel lucky to be paid to ride their bikes.
The business is growing as people become acquainted with their service. The bikers don’t think they’ll get rich doing this, but they hope to leave a lasting corporation in Columbia.
